How Groundwater Seepage Removal Works in Black Diamond, WA
We’ll start by assessing the extent of the damage and developing a personalized plan to restore your property. Our team will carefully remove standing water, dry out the affected area, and repair any damaged parts. You’ll be back on track in no time.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team will inspect your property to identify the source of the seepage and assess the damage. We’ll develop a customized plan to restore your property to its original condition. This may involve removing water-damaged materials and repairing structural parts. The entire process typically takes 3-5 days to complete.
Step 2: Water Removal and Drying
Our equipment will efficiently remove standing water from your property, preventing further damage and reducing downtime. We’ll use high-velocity air movers to speed up the drying process and dehumidifiers to control moisture levels. This helps prevent mold growth and ensures a safe environment for you and your family.
Step 3: Repair and Restoration
Our team will repair or replace damaged parts to ensure your property is secure and safe. This may involve replacing drywall repairing flooring or replacing insulation. We’ll work closely with you to choose materials and finishes that match your original property.
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leaning
Our team will conduct a thorough inspection to ensure your property is restored to its original condition. We’ll cl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ent mold growth and leave your property smelling fresh.
Step 5: Follow-up and Maintenance
Our team will provide ongoing support to ensure your property remains safe and secure. We’ll check for any signs of seepage and provide recommendations for maintenance to prevent future issues.

Warning Signs You Need Groundwater Seepage Removal
Ignoring these signs can lead to costly repairs and even health hazards. Our team is here to help you identify and address the issue before it’s too late.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
You may be dealing with a hidden water leak if you notice musty odors that persist even after cleaning and ventilation. This can lead to mold growth and health risks for you and your family.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Water damage can cause unsightly stains on your ceiling or walls. These stains can be a sign of a more serious issue, such as leaking pipes or foundation dam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show hidden water damage beneath the surface. This can lead to costly repairs and compromised structural integrity if left unchecked.
Unexplained Mold Growth
Mold growth can be a serious health risk if left untreated. It’s essential to address the underlying issue causing the mold growth, such as excess moisture or hidden water leaks.
Unusual Sounds or Creaks
Unusual sounds or creaks in your walls or ceiling can show hidden water damage or structural issues. It’s crucial to investigate and address these issues quickly to prevent further damage.
Visible Signs of Water Damage
Visible signs of water damage such as water spots or swollen flooring need immediate attention. These signs can show leaking pipes foundation damage or other hidden issues.

Groundwater Seepage Removal Cost in Black Diamond, WA
The cost of groundwater seepage removal in Black Diamond, WA, can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a personalized estimate after assessing your property.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, level of contamination |
| Repair and rest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| Scope of repairs, materials required |
| Final inspection and cleaning |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, level of contamination |
| Follow-up and maintenance | $100 – $500 | Frequency of follow-up visits, scope of maintenance |
| Hidden water leak detection |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, level of contamination |
| Mold remediation |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, level of contamination |
